[Letter from I. H. Kempner to E. S. Holliday, January 7, 1955] (open access)

[Letter from I. H. Kempner to E. S. Holliday, January 7, 1955]

Letter from I. H. Kempner to E. S. Holliday discussing logistical arrangements for a meeting with Dr. Wooten, preferring that he visit Galveston for full committee participation. It proposes a $500 contribution to Dr. Wooten's fund if $2500 is raised and addresses the composition of the Texas State Hospitals and Special Schools board, highlighting the advantage of including residents from key cities while emphasizing the strategic importance of Galveston due to the University of Texas Medical School.
